Synopsis: | ||
McManus opens a box which contains Hill's memoirs of the past six years; Redding's boys get out of control while he mourns Augustus; Alvarez and Schillinger are released from solitary and placed back into the general population; Omar is sent to the hospital ward with a mysterious illness; McManus forces Guerra and Alvarez to try to work things out; Meanwhile, a mourning Rebadow's spirits get a lift when he is transferred to the library and meets the new librarian, Stella Coffo; Father Ray returns to Oz as Timmy Kirk is transferred to death row and claims to be possessed by the devil; Father Ray is suspsended when Kirk claims sexual abuse; Suzanne Fitzgerald begins working on a prisoner production of Shakespeare's "MacBeth"; Arnie Zelman arrives to help with Cyril's appeal; Peter Schibetta is released from the Psych Unit into Gen Pop and confronts O'Reily about his father Nino's death; Meehan dies of an aneurysm in his sleep; Transferred to Unit J, Beecher and his father work on an appeal for Keller; Winthrop carries out a plan to move up from prag and join the Aryan Brotherhood; Oz is locked down after race riots erupt outside the prison due to the trial of a city mayor. | ||

Notes: | ||
This episode takes place 6 months after the events in the season 5 finale. This episode is narrated by deceased prisoners Augustus Hill and Jefferson Keane. Winthrop kills Harrison Beecher as an initiation into the Aryan Brotherhood. This episode gives background information for: #99S917 Glen Shupe. Convicted April 22, 1999. Manslaughter.
